Detailed explanation-1: -Infrared radiation is what we like to describe as heat. We can’t see infrared waves, but we can feel them. Your body gives off heat, so it is an emitter of infrared radiation.

Detailed explanation-2: -Infrared rays are a type of electromagnetic waves which are emitted by hot bodies. Within the electromagnetic spectrum, infrared waves occur at frequencies above microwaves below the wavelength of visible red light, that this type of electromagnetic waves termed infrared.

Detailed explanation-3: -The infrared waves present in the light ray coming from the sun is responsible for the heat energy. Thus infrared waves are called as waves of heat energy.

Detailed explanation-4: -Infrared radiation (IR), or infrared light, is a type of radiant energy that’s invisible to human eyes but that we can feel as heat. All objects in the universe emit some level of IR radiation, but two of the most obvious sources are the sun and fire.
